允许指针事件通过嵌套div

时间:2014-07-21 15:58:22

标签: css

假设我有一个容器,如果我有css:

#nested2 {
    pointer-events:none;
}

除非我wrapper拥有pointer-events: none,否则它无效。问题是我想只有nested2有事件通过它而不是嵌套1。

发生了什么事?

1 个答案:

答案 0 :(得分:2)

您可以为整个pointer-events:none设置#wrapper,然后使用#nested1覆盖pointer-events:auto中的该样式:

#wrapper {
  pointer-events:none;
}
#nested1 {
  pointer-events:auto;
}

当然,这里的权衡是#wrapper将无法接收鼠标事件。但是我希望你对嵌套的div里面感兴趣。